Output 13d41d3ce15872589f8f10619bc55b0ffe57e51e1831f26b332e4ea23f003423:0

value
423000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6c7b2fec952dece50dc5c0d831c82a58c11d3b OP_EQUAL
address
3PWyNoBqNnNS72QU5d5m9J3BnGHUXsshB9
transaction
13d41d3ce15872589f8f10619bc55b0ffe57e51e1831f26b332e4ea23f003423
spent
true